7. 用代码行走和HTML单元 ======================== 7.1 目标 --------- - 学会如何添加和使用代码单元和HTML单元 - 学会如何改变单元的顺序 - 学会如何同时运行所有单元,或者单独运行某单元 - 学会如何清除,折叠,移除和合并单元 7.2 代码单元 ------------- 目前我们只在一个单一代码单元中运行程序,但是使用多个代码单元可以使我们分别运行程序的不同部分.主菜单中的绿箭头运行所有代码单元(一个接一个);每个代码单元下方有自己的绿箭头,它只运行此代码单元而不影响其它单元. 在代码单元之间插入描述性HTML单元同样可行,下图显示了一个代码单元和它下面菜单的样例. .. figure:: _static/7_01.png :align: center :width: 100% 图1.代码单元样例 从左到右,代码单元下方菜单图标含义如下: - 运行此代码单元中的代码 - 停止此代码单元(这个按钮在程序运行时被激活) - 将当前代码单元向下移动一个代码单元(改变代码单元顺序) - 将当前代码单元向上移动一个代码单元(改变代码单元顺序) - 复制当前代码单元(同样内容的代码单元将被创建) - 清除单元(擦掉所有内容) - 在本单元下方添加空代码单元 - 在本单元下方添加空HTML单元 - 移除此单元 - 折叠此单元 7.3 HTML单元 ------------- HTML单元使用WYSIWYG文本和HTML编辑器来为工作表添加描述和说明. .. figure:: _static/7_02.png :align: center :width: 100% 图2.HTML单元样例 这个单元有两个菜单.顶部的菜单与文本编辑有关,包括图片;底部的菜单类似于代码单元的菜单.我们来解释一下顶部的菜单:从左到右,按钮和图标的含义如下: - 选择文本字体 - 加重被选文本 - 被选文本斜体 - 被选文本下划线 - 增大字体大小 - 减小字体大小 - 选择文本前景色 - 选择文本背景色 - 对齐文本左侧 - 文本居中 - 添加超链接 - 创建枚举列表 - 创建着重号列表 - 编辑HTML源码. 这是添加外部图片链接的方法. 底部菜单,从左到右: - 保存HTML单元 - 编辑HTML单元 - 将当前单元向下移动一个单元(改变单元顺序) - 将当前单元向上移动一个单元(改变单元顺序) - 复制当前单元(同样内容的HTML单元将被创建) - 清除单元(擦掉所有内容) - 在本单元下方添加空代码单元 - 在本单元下方添加空HTML单元 - 移除此单元 - 折叠此单元 其它单元操作如合并,可以通过编辑菜单完成.